Output 72306a17d6fdecd17f60f2b539f0307384ffb3057edd1f9e65fd3a811cf63242:196

value
37930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1baa15dc2a0ea6f70b4a2442945a80ca837bd7b4 OP_EQUAL
address
34DHvTpntkTRZg1Ky1t2tmrnDQuGrjfxaw
transaction
72306a17d6fdecd17f60f2b539f0307384ffb3057edd1f9e65fd3a811cf63242